Russian military plane crashes in city of Yeysk, killing 6

In Russia, at least six people were killed while twenty five others injured in an air crash in the southern port city of Yeysk.

 

In a statement, Russian Defence Ministry said a military plane was on training mission when it crashed into a residential building near the border with Ukraine due to engine failure.

 

Meanwhile, Russia has launched a criminal investigation into the incident.
